Summary

Authorizing the use of epinephrine autoinjector devices through collaborative agreements.

Roll Calls

2016-03-02 - House - House vote on Final Passage (Y: 96 N: 1 NV: 0 Abs: 1) [PASS]
2016-02-15 - Senate - Senate vote on 3rd Reading & Final Passage (Y: 48 N: 0 NV: 0 Abs: 1) [PASS]
